12. 获取一卡通信息 - Vizards/uestc-api GitHub Wiki
获取学号对应的一卡通信息,包括一卡通编号、状态、过期时间、余额、待领取金额
通过解析 ecard.uestc.edu.cn 获取
Url
GET /api/living/ecard
Header
参数 | 类型 | 必需 | 描述 | 示例 |
---|---|---|---|---|
Content-Type |
string | 是 | application/json |
application/json |
Accept |
string | 是 | application/json |
application/json |
Authorization |
string | 是 | Bearer Token | Bearer [Your Token] |
Response
{
"code": 200,
"data": {
"id": 000001,
"status": "正常",
"balance": 144.82,
"expirationTime": "2019-07-10",
"unClaimed": 0
},
"time": "2019-03-02T08:57:03Z",
"msg": "Get Success"
}
参数名 | 描述 | 类型 |
---|---|---|
id |
一卡通编号 | Number |
status |
一卡通状态 | String |
balance |
余额 | Number 或 String |
expirationTime |
到期时间 | String |
unClaimed |
充值未领取金额 | Number |
Note
由于一卡通门户展示的余额信息不正确,因此从 180 天账单中解析余额
但是存在用户在 180 天内未使用一卡通进行任何消费的情况,此时 balance
字段的值为字符串 180 天内没有消费,无法计算余额